SMBus controller registers. 166 */ 167 168 /* PCI configuration registers */ 169 #define SMB_BASE 0x20 /* SMBus base address */ 170 #define SMB_HOSTC 0x40 /* host configuration */ 171 #define SMB_HOSTC_HSTEN (1 << 0) /* enable host controller */ 172 #define SMB_HOSTC_SMIEN (1 << 1) /* generate SMI */ 173 #define SMB_HOSTC_I2CEN (1 << 2) /* enable I2C commands */ 174 #define SMB_TCOBASE 0x50 /* TCO Base Address */ 175 #define SMB_TCOBASE_TCOBA __BITS(15,5) /* TCO Base Address */ 176 #define SMB_TCOBASE_IOS __BIT(0) /* I/O Space */ 177 #define SMB_TCOCTL 0x54 /* TCO Control */ 178 #define SMB_TCOCTL_TCO_BASE_EN __BIT(8) /* TCO Base Enable */ 179 180 /* SMBus I/O registers */ 181 #define SMB_HS 0x00 /* host status */ 182 #define SMB_HS_BUSY (1 << 0) /* running a command */ 183 #define SMB_HS_INTR (1 << 1) /* command completed */ 184 #define SMB_HS_DEVERR (1 << 2) /* command error */ 185 #define SMB_HS_BUSERR (1 << 3) /* transaction collision */ 186 #define SMB_HS_FAILED (1 << 4) /* failed bus transaction */ 187 #define SMB_HS_SMBAL (1 << 5) /* SMBALERT# asserted */ 188 #define SMB_HS_INUSE (1 << 6) /* bus semaphore */ 189 #define SMB_HS_BDONE (1 << 7) /* byte received/transmitted */ 190 #define SMB_HS_BITS "\020\001BUSY\002INTR\003DEVERR\004BUSERR\005FAILED\006SMBAL\007INUSE\010BDONE" 191 #define SMB_HC 0x02 /* host control */ 192 #define SMB_HC_INTREN (1 << 0) /* enable interrupts */ 193 #define SMB_HC_KILL (1 << 1) /* kill current transaction */ 194 #define SMB_HC_CMD_QUICK (0 << 2) /* QUICK command */ 195 #define SMB_HC_CMD_BYTE (1 << 2) /* BYTE command */ 196 #define SMB_HC_CMD_BDATA (2 << 2) /* BYTE DATA command */ 197 #define SMB_HC_CMD_WDATA (3 << 2) /* WORD DATA command */ 198 #define SMB_HC_CMD_PCALL (4 << 2) /* PROCESS CALL command */ 199 #define SMB_HC_CMD_BLOCK (5 << 2) /* BLOCK command */ 200 #define SMB_HC_CMD_I2CREAD (6 << 2) /* I2C READ command */ 201 #define SMB_HC_CMD_BLOCKP (7 << 2) /* BLOCK PROCESS command */ 202 #define SMB_HC_LASTB (1 << 5) /* last byte in block */ 203 #define SMB_HC_START (1 << 6) /* start transaction */ 204 #define SMB_HC_PECEN (1 << 7) /* enable PEC */ 205 #define SMB_HCMD 0x03 /* host command */ 206 #define SMB_TXSLVA 0x04 /* transmit slave address */ 207 #define SMB_TXSLVA_READ (1 << 0) /* read direction */ 208 #define SMB_TXSLVA_ADDR(x) (((x) & 0x7f) << 1) /* 7-bit address */ 209 #define SMB_HD0 0x05 /* host data 0 */ 210 #define SMB_HD1 0x06 /* host data 1 */ 211 #define SMB_HBDB 0x07 /* host block data byte */ 212 #define SMB_PEC 0x08 /* PEC data */ 213 #define SMB_RXSLVA 0x09 /* receive slave address */ 214 #define SMB_SD 0x0a /* receive slave data */ 215 #define SMB_SD_MSG0(x) ((x) & 0xff) /* data message byte 0 */ 216 #define SMB_SD_MSG1(x) ((x) >> 8) /* data message byte 1 */ 217 #define SMB_AS 0x0c /* auxiliary status */ 218 #define SMB_AS_CRCE (1 << 0) /* CRC error */ 219 #define SMB_AS_TCO (1 << 1) /* advanced TCO mode */ 220 #define SMB_AC 0x0d /* auxiliary control */ 221 #define SMB_AC_AAC (1 << 0) /* automatically append CRC */ 222 #define SMB_AC_E32B (1 << 1) /* enable 32-byte buffer */ 223 #define SMB_SMLPC 0x0e /* SMLink pin control */ 224 #define SMB_SMLPC_LINK0 (1 << 0) /* SMLINK0 pin state */ 225 #define SMB_SMLPC_LINK1 (1 << 1) /* SMLINK1 pin state */ 226 #define SMB_SMLPC_CLKC (1 << 2) /* SMLINK0 pin is untouched */ 227 #define SMB_SMBPC 0x0f /* SMBus pin control */ 228 #define SMB_SMBPC_CLK (1 << 0) /* SMBCLK pin state */ 229 #define SMB_SMBPC_DATA (1 << 1) /* SMBDATA pin state */ 230 #define SMB_SMBPC_CLKC (1 << 2) /* SMBCLK pin is untouched */ 231 #define SMB_SS 0x10 /* slave status */ 232 #define SMB_SS_HN (1 << 0) /* Host Notify command */ 233 #define SMB_SCMD 0x11 /* slave command */ 234 #define SMB_SCMD_INTREN (1 << 0) /* enable interrupts on HN */ 235 #define SMB_SCMD_WKEN (1 << 1) /* wake on HN */ 236 #define SMB_SCMD_SMBALDS (1 << 2) /* disable SMBALERT# intr */ 237 #define SMB_NDADDR 0x14 /* notify device address */ 238 #define SMB_NDADDR_ADDR(x) ((x) >> 1) /* 7-bit address */ 239 #define SMB_NDLOW 0x16 /* notify data low byte */ 240 #define SMB_NDHIGH 0x17 /* notify data high byte */ 241 242 /* ICH Chipset * TCO timer tick. ICH datasheets say: 289 * - The timer is clocked at approximately 0.6 seconds 290 * - 6 bit; values of 0-3 will be ignored and should not be attempted 291 */ 292 static __inline int 293 tcotimer_tick_to_second(int ltick) 294 { 295 return ltick * 6 / 10; 296 } 297 298 static __inline int 299 tcotimer_second_to_tick(int ltick) 300 { 301 return ltick * 10 / 6; 302 } 303 304 #define TCOTIMER_MIN_TICK 4 305 #define TCOTIMER2_MIN_TICK 2 306 #define TCOTIMER_MAX_TICK 0x3f /* 39 seconds max */ 307 #define TCOTIMER2_MAX_TICK 0x265 /* 613 seconds max */ 308 309 /* 310 * P2SB: Primary to Sideband Bridge, PCI configuration registers 311 */ 312 #define P2SB_SBREG_BAR 0x10 /* Sideband Register Access BAR */ 313 #define P2SB_SBREG_BARH 0x14 /* Sideband BAR High DWORD */ 314 #define P2SB_P2SBC 0xe0 /* P2SB Control */ 315 #define P2SB_P2SBC_HIDE __BIT(8) /* Hide Device */ 316 317 /* 318 * PCH Private Configuration Space -- Sideband 319 */ 320 #define SB_PORTID __BITS(23,16) 321 #define SB_PORTID_SMBUS 0xc6 322 323 #define SB_PORT(id) __SHIFTIN(id, SB_PORTID) 324 325 #define SB_SMBUS_BASE (SB_PORT(SB_PORTID_SMBUS) + 0x00) 326 #define SB_SMBUS_SIZE 0x14 327 328 #define SB_SMBUS_TCOCFG 0x00 /* TCO Configuration */ 329 #define SB_SMBUS_TCOCFG_IE __BIT(7) /* TCO IRQ Enable */ 330 #define SB_SMBUS_TCOCFG_IS __BITS(2,0) /* TCO IRQ Select */ 331 #define SB_SMBUS_TCOCFG_IS_IRQ9 0 /* maps to 8259 and APIC */ 332 #define SB_SMBUS_TCOCFG_IS_IRQ10 1 /* maps to 8259 and APIC */ 333 #define SB_SMBUS_TCOCFG_IS_IRQ11 2 /* maps to 8259 and APIC */ 334 #define SB_SMBUS_TCOCFG_IS_IRQ20 4 /* maps to APIC */ 335 #define SB_SMBUS_TCOCFG_IS_IRQ21 3 /* maps to APIC */ 336 #define SB_SMBUS_TCOCFG_IS_IRQ22 4 /* maps to APIC */ 337 #define SB_SMBUS_TCOCFG_IS_IRQ23 5 /* maps to APIC */ 338 #define SB_SMBUS_GC 0x0c /* General Control */ 339 #define SB_SMBUS_GC_NR __BIT(1) /* No Reboot */ 340 #define SB_SMBUS_GC_FD __BIT(0) /* Function Disable */ 341 #define SB_SMBUS_PCE 0x10 /* Power Control Enable */ 342 #define SB_SMBUS_PCE_SE __BIT(3) /* Sleep Enable */ 343 #define SB_SMBUS_PCE_D3HE __BIT(2) /* D3-Hot Enable */ 344 #define SB_SMBUS_PCE_I3E __BIT(1) /* I3 Enable */ 345 #define SB_SMBUS_PCE_PMCRE __BIT(0) /* PMC Request Enable */ 346 347 #endif /* _DEV_IC_I82801LPCREG_H_ */ 348
